The National Center for Employee Development (NCED) is a corporate business management and technology school
located on a 65 acre campus in Norman, Oklahoma. Our popular General Business Management curriculum consists
of 17 courses focused on common business topics and issues of importance to supervisors, managers and professionals.
All courses are delivered on campus and range in length from 3 to 5 days.
Our business curriculum courses are grouped to facilitate skills development in key professional areas. Supervisor
training courses address the fundamental and intermediate skills important to new and experienced supervisors.
Management training courses build on supervisory skills, while introducing the critical skills and techniques that
make great managers and leaders. Balancing out our curriculum are time honored courses on improving performance, problem
solving, project management team building and time management.
